期货直播室-国际期货直播网-提供国际期货直播-国际期货开户,国际期货平台,国际期货实时行情

国际期货直播网-提供国际期货直播-国际期货开户-国际期货平台-国际期货实时行情
期货直播室-国际期货直播网-提供国际期货直播-国际期货开户,国际期货平台,国际期货实时行情

外盘期货指标源码

更新时间:2026-04-04点击:985

在金融市场中,外盘期货指标源码是投资者们获取市场信息、分析市场趋势的重要工具。作为一名经验丰富的金融营销编辑,今天我将与大家分享一些实用且高质量的外盘期货指标源码,帮助您在投资路上更加得心应手。

一、什么是外盘期货指标源码?

外盘期货指标源码,顾名思义,是指用于分析外盘期货市场的指标源代码。这些源码通常由专业的金融分析师或程序员编写,包含了丰富的市场分析逻辑和算法,能够帮助投资者快速了解市场动态,做出更为精准的投资决策。

二、实用外盘期货指标源码分享

以下是一些实用且具有参考价值的外盘期货指标源码,供大家学习与借鉴:

1. 移动平均线(MA)

移动平均线是期货市场中常用的趋势分析工具,通过计算一定时间内的平均价格,来预测未来价格走势。以下是一个简单的移动平均线源码示例:

```python def moving_average(data, window_size): return [sum(data[i:i+window_size]) / window_size for i in range(len(data) - window_size + 1)] ```

2. 相对强弱指数(RSI)

相对强弱指数是衡量市场超买或超卖状态的指标,通过比较一定时间内的平均收盘价与最高价、最低价之间的关系来计算。以下是一个RSI源码示例:

```python def relative_strength_index(data, time_period): delta = [y - x for x, y in zip(data[:-1], data[1:])] gain = [x for x in delta if x > 0] loss = [-x for x in delta if x < 0] avg_gain = sum(gain) / len(gain) avg_loss = sum(loss) / len(loss) rs = avg_gain / avg_loss rsi = 100 - (100 / (1 + rs)) return rsi ```

3. 布林带(Bollinger Bands)

布林带是一种用于衡量市场波动性的指标,通过计算标准差来界定价格波动范围。以下是一个布林带源码示例:

```python def bollinger_bands(data, window_size, num_of_std): ma = moving_average(data, window_size) std = [sum((x - ma[i])2 for i in range(window_size)) / window_size for i in range(len(data) - window_size + 1)] bollinger_bands = [ma[i] + (num_of_std std[i]) for i in range(len(data) - window_size + 1)] return bollinger_bands ```

三、总结

以上分享的外盘期货指标源码,旨在帮助投资者更好地了解市场动态,提高投资成功率。在实际应用中,投资者可以根据自身需求,对源码进行修改和优化,以适应不同的市场环境和投资策略。

希望本文能为您带来一定的帮助,祝您在期货投资道路上越走越远!

本文《外盘期货指标源码》内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务不拥有所有权,不承担相关法律责任。转发地址:https://www.rhjcw.com/page/831